CHRISTMAS EVE CANDLELIGHT SERVICE AT SOORP ASDVADZADZIN CHURCH

The traditional Christmas Eve candlelight service at Soorp Asdvadzadzin Church in Whitinsville, Massachusetts, was held in a warm and reverent atmosphere, bringing together members of the community to celebrate the true meaning of Christmas. The church was beautifully prepared with the soft glow of candlelight filling the sanctuary, creating a sense of peace, reflection, and unity among those gathered.

The service featured the joyful singing of classic Christmas carols. Familiar hymns echoed through the church, reminding everyone of the hope, love, and joy that the season represents. Alongside the music, gospel readings were shared, recounting the story of the birth of Jesus and offering messages of faith and gratitude that deeply resonated with those present.

Attendance for the service was impressive, with a large turnout that reflected the community’s strong spirit and commitment to this cherished tradition. Families, friends, and visitors filled the pews, making the evening not only a time of worship but also of togetherness. The candlelight service once again proved to be a meaningful and memorable way to welcome Christmas.
